USAGE SUMMARY

The phrase "incredible information" is correct and usable in written English.
You can use it to describe information that is astonishing, remarkable, or hard to believe. Example: "The scientist presented incredible information about the potential of renewable energy sources during the conference."

FAQs

How can I use "incredible information" in a sentence?

You can use "incredible information" to describe data or facts that are surprising, hard to believe, or particularly impressive. For example, "The report contained "incredible information" about the efficacy of the new treatment".

What can I say instead of "incredible information"?

You can use alternatives like "amazing data", "extraordinary details", or "remarkable insights" depending on the specific context.

Is it okay to use "incredible information" in formal writing?

Yes, "incredible information" is suitable for formal writing, especially when the information genuinely warrants such a strong adjective. However, consider alternatives like "significant findings" or "noteworthy details" if a more understated tone is desired.

What's the difference between "incredible information" and "implausible information"?

"Incredible information" suggests the information is amazing or hard to believe in a positive way, while "implausible information" implies the information is unlikely to be true or believable.
